How to Install Mods for STARSEEKER: Astroneer Expeditions Safely

Before downloading anything, you need to set up your game directory to accept modified Unreal Engine files. For STARSEEKER: Astroneer Expeditions, the community highly recommends using a dedicated mod loader rather than manually dragging files around.

Step-by-Step Installation:

1.Download a Mod Manager: Install a trusted community tool like the Astro Mod Loader (AML) to handle the complex file structuring.
2.Create an Account: Register on a popular modding hub like Nexus Mods or the dedicated Astro-Modding Discord to download files.
3.Configure the Directory: Point your mod manager to your core game folder, usually located under SteamLibrary\steamapps\common\STARSEEKER.
4.Install and Deploy: Download your chosen .pak files, enable them within the Mod Loader, and ensure your load order prioritizes core overhauls before smaller tweaks.

Is There a Mod Limit?

Yes, depending on the game engine, there is often a hard cap on how many mods you can install. For STARSEEKER, pushing past 300 active .pak plugins will cause the Unreal Engine asset registry to fail, resulting in endless loading screens. To bypass this, advanced users have to learn how to merge .pak files manually—a highly technical and frustrating process.

The Danger of Mod Conflicts and Corrupted Saves

While graphic mods are usually safe, gameplay mods that alter health, oxygen rates, or core resource IDs can be incredibly dangerous to your save file.

The biggest issue in STARSEEKER modding is “Blueprint Conflicts.” If Mod A and Mod B try to change the same game file—like the behavior of the Large Rover—your game will crash to the desktop immediately upon spawning one. Furthermore, every time the game receives an official developer update, script-heavy mods break. If you load a 100-hour base-building save file attached to a broken mod, your entire planetary setup can become permanently corrupted and unrecoverable.

Troubleshooting: Mods Crashing on Startup

If your game is crashing to a black screen after installing mods, check these common culprits:

1.Missing Master Files: You installed a massive planetary overhaul but forgot to download the custom terrain generation mod it depends on.
2.Outdated Mods: Check if the .pak has been updated for the latest STARSEEKER patch. If it has not been updated in years, delete it immediately.
3.Verify Game Files: Go to Steam, right-click STARSEEKER: Astroneer Expeditions > Properties > Installed Files > Verify integrity of game files to clear out corrupted blueprints.
